WebAug 23, 2024 · Allow to fish to cook about 60 percent of the way through with the skin-side down. The skin helps protect the flesh from over cooking so don't worry that you'll go too far. Once the skin is crisp and the flesh starts to look opaque up the sides, it's time to flip. Turn the fish using a fish spatula and cook it until it's just cooked through but ... WebPlace the fillets in the pan, skin side down (if applicable), laying them down away from your body. If fillets have skin, press down gently with a spatula for about 20 seconds to prevent curling. Lower heat to medium and let sizzle until fish is golden and caramelized around edges, about 2 to 3 minutes.
